The hunt head is a 602.1 u m. NHN high mountain in the German low mountain range Harz on the border of the community Wieda to the community-free area Harz of the district of Göttingen in Lower Saxony .
Geographical location
The Jagdkopf is located in the southern Harz in the Harz Nature Park . It rises directly north of the village of Wieda . To the west past the mountain, the Wieda flows roughly in a north-south direction ; The state road 601 runs along the river , which runs roughly from the direction of Braunlage and Sorge to Wieda. A little south-southeast of the mountain summit, the brook in Schieferal rises as a left tributary of the Wieda , and to the north the brook flows in Schummelstal . Towards the northwest, the landscape leads over to the Stöberhai on the other side of the Wieda and to the east-northeast directly to the Wagnerskopf .
